🇮🇹Adopting from Italy

Italian canili require adopters to sign a stewardship contract (affido) and may retain the right to verify the animal's wellbeing post-adoption. Animals are chipped and sterilized before leaving (Legge 281/91). Public canili rifugio typically waive adoption fees.

Can I adopt Zumba if I live in another country?
Yes, in most cases. Rescues across Europe routinely place animals abroad — Il Rifugio del Cane will tell you what they need (EU pet passport, rabies titer, transport coordination) and whether they handle transport themselves or refer you to a partner. Plan for an extra €100–€350 in transport costs depending on distance.

What happens if Zumba isn't the right fit?
Every reputable rescue accepts an animal back if the adoption genuinely doesn't work — that's part of the standard contract. Talk it through with Il Rifugio del Cane early rather than rehoming privately; they know Zumba and can place them more successfully than a second-hand listing can.
